Don't overlook the value of a local credit union like WV Central Credit Union. As a not-for-profit financial cooperative, a credit union's primary goal is to serve its members, not outside shareholders. This often translates to lower fees, higher interest rates on savings accounts, and more favorable loan rates. Membership is typically based on a common bond, like living, working, or worshipping in the area, which perfectly fits the close-knit nature of Napier. The personalized service at a credit union can be exceptional, making them a fantastic choice for anyone seeking a more member-centric banking relationship.
